在现代互联网应用中,数据的安全性和可靠性至关重要。宝塔面板作为一款功能强大的服务器管理工具,为用户提供了便捷的数据库备份和恢复功能。本文将介绍如何在宝塔面板下进行云服务器数据库的备份与恢复,并分享一些最佳实践,以确保数据的安全性和完整性。
1. 数据库备份的重要性
为什么需要定期备份数据库?
数据库是应用程序的核心,存储着重要的业务数据。一旦发生硬件故障、软件错误或人为操作失误,可能导致数据丢失或损坏。定期备份数据库是保障数据安全的重要措施。通过备份,可以在出现问题时快速恢复数据,减少业务中断时间。
2. 使用宝塔面板进行数据库备份
2.1 手动备份
宝塔面板提供了简单易用的手动备份功能。用户可以通过以下步骤进行手动备份:
1. 登录宝塔面板,进入“数据库”模块。
2. 选择要备份的数据库,点击右侧的“备份”按钮。
3. 系统会自动生成一个备份文件,并将其保存到指定的备份目录中。
2.2 自动备份
为了确保数据库的安全性,建议启用自动备份功能。宝塔面板支持定时任务,可以设置每天、每周或每月自动备份数据库。具体步骤如下:
1. 进入宝塔面板的“计划任务”模块。
2. 点击“添加计划任务”,选择“数据库备份”。
3. 设置备份频率(如每日凌晨2点)和保留天数。
4. 提交任务后,系统将按照设定的时间自动执行备份操作。
3. 数据库备份的存储策略
3.1 本地存储
宝塔面板默认将备份文件存储在本地服务器上。虽然这种方式方便快捷,但如果服务器出现故障,可能会导致备份文件一同丢失。建议不要仅依赖本地存储。
3.2 远程存储
为了提高数据的安全性,建议将备份文件同步到远程存储,如云存储服务(如阿里云OSS、腾讯云COS等)。宝塔面板支持多种远程存储方式,用户可以根据需求选择合适的存储方案。
4. 数据库恢复的最佳实践
4.1 恢复前的准备
在进行数据库恢复之前,建议先备份当前的数据库,以防恢复过程中出现问题。确保服务器环境与备份时一致,避免因版本差异导致恢复失败。
4.2 手动恢复
宝塔面板提供了简单的手动恢复功能。用户可以通过以下步骤进行手动恢复:
1. 登录宝塔面板,进入“数据库”模块。
2. 选择要恢复的数据库,点击右侧的“恢复”按钮。
3. 选择要恢复的备份文件,点击“确认恢复”。
4.3 自动恢复
如果启用了自动备份功能,宝塔面板会在每次备份时生成详细的日志记录。当需要恢复时,可以根据日志找到最近的备份文件,快速完成恢复操作。
5. 安全性考虑
5.1 备份文件加密
为了防止备份文件被非法获取,建议对备份文件进行加密处理。宝塔面板支持对备份文件进行压缩和加密,确保数据在传输和存储过程中的安全性。
5.2 访问控制
确保只有授权人员能够访问备份文件。可以通过设置严格的权限控制,限制对备份文件的访问权限,避免未经授权的人员篡改或删除备份文件。
6. 总结
通过宝塔面板进行云服务器数据库的备份与恢复是一项非常重要的工作,能够有效保障数据的安全性和可靠性。本文介绍了如何使用宝塔面板进行手动和自动备份、备份文件的存储策略、数据库恢复的最佳实践以及安全性考虑。希望这些内容能够帮助用户更好地管理和保护自己的数据。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/59756.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。